Range and Efficiency
While the GWM ORA 03 63 kWh (2023-…) offers a longer real-world range and a bigger battery, it is less energy-efficient than the Nissan Leaf 40 kWh (2022-2025).
| Property | GWM ORA 03 63 kWh | Nissan Leaf 40 kWh |
|---|---|---|
| Range (EPA) | - Range (EPA) | 149 mi |
| Range (WLTP) | 261 mi | 177 mi |
| Range (GCC) | 222 mi | 148 mi |
| Battery Capacity (Nominal) | 63.1 kWh | 40 kWh |
| Battery Capacity (Usable) | 59.3 kWh | 39 kWh |
| Efficiency per 100 mi | 26.7 kWh/100 mi | 26.4 kWh/100 mi |
| Efficiency per kWh | 3.74 mi/kWh | 3.79 mi/kWh |

Charging
Both vehicles utilize a standard 400-volt architecture.
The GWM ORA 03 63 kWh (2023-…) offers faster charging speeds at DC stations, reaching up to 69 kW, while the Nissan Leaf 40 kWh (2022-2025) maxes out at 50 kW.
The GWM ORA 03 63 kWh (2023-…) features a more powerful on-board charger, supporting a maximum AC charging power of 11 kW, whereas the Nissan Leaf 40 kWh (2022-2025) is limited to 6.6 kW.
| Property | GWM ORA 03 63 kWh | Nissan Leaf 40 kWh |
|---|---|---|
| Max Charging Power (AC) | 11 kW | 6.6 kW |
| Max Charging Power (DC) | 69 kW | 50 kW |
| Architecture | 400 V | 400 V |
| Charge Port | CCS Type 2 | CHAdeMO |

Performance
Both vehicles are front-wheel drive.
Although the GWM ORA 03 63 kWh (2023-…) has more power, the Nissan Leaf 40 kWh (2022-2025) achieves a faster 0-60 mph time.
| Property | GWM ORA 03 63 kWh | Nissan Leaf 40 kWh |
|---|---|---|
| Drive Type | FWD | FWD |
| Motor Type | PMSM | PMSM |
| Motor Power (kW) | 126 kW | 110 kW |
| Motor Power (hp) | 169 hp | 148 hp |
| Motor Torque | 184 lb-ft | 236 lb-ft |
| 0-60 mph | 7.9 s | 7.7 s |
| Top Speed | 99 mph | 90 mph |
